Islamabad: Prime Minister Imran Khan led the way as tributes continue to pour in after the death of Farooq Qaiser.

"Saddened to learn of Farooq Qaiser's death. He was not just a performer but would constantly raise awareness about social injustices and issues," Imran Khan wrote, offering his condolences to the bereaved family.

Qaiser passed away on Friday after struggling with heart disease since a while.
